Originally Posted by ScottinSSMd
Do you mean dipped as in plasti-dipped? Did you do all the dipping then just overlay the stickers? This is the look I am also going for just not sure how to do the camera housing.
I dipped my entire rear camera housing and placed the overlay from MoodyBlue on top...you can either tape off the camera lens or not and after Plastidip is dry just peel the plastidip off of the cam lens.
